Game Design 3,4 Honors (HP) (0904, 0905)    - PILOT COURSE -


Pilot Site:
 This is a pilot course for Clairemont, Hoover, Mission Bay, and San Diego High Schools. Other schools may not offer this course without prior approval from the Interdivisional Curriculum Committee.

Grade Range:
 10–12
 Recommended Preparation:
 Game Design 1,2
 Course duration:
 Two semesters.
Subject area in which graduation credit will be given:
 Visual and Performing Arts
 UC subject area satisfied:
 f - Visual and Performing Arts
Course Description:
 Game Design 3,4 Honors emphasizes creating artistic game design concepts within an interdisciplinary team-driven environment. This course covers advanced topics in game design, game programming, software project management, and 3D modeling. It also includes design reviews, formal presentations, usability design, play-testing, debugging, and job interview techniques.
